I spent Sunday the 15th quilting up the Embers top at Sandi’s. I’m mostly pleased – the batting proved problematic, and I’m not thrilled, but resolving it would be more work than I want…

I used Hobbs Heirloom 80/20 Black Batting for this top, as I was concerned about bearding through the Kona coal background. One of the first things I noticed about this batting was that it was very clingy. Which wasn’t a problem for the first half of the quilting process…

Then I realized that the batting was pulling more of the backing fabric off the roll than needed. I ended up having to release everything from the bottom rollers and then re-roll the backing fabric to get proper tension again. I thought I managed to avoid any pleats, but I was so, so wrong.

AFTER getting the thing off the frame and back home, I discovered that about two inches of backing fabric had pleated, pretty much in the middle of the quilt.

*sigh*

With the entire thing quilted, I elected to simply call it a learning experience, and attached the binding. I finishing binding the thing three days ago, but finally had a chance to wash it this morning. Very necessary, as the batting is fairly stiff.

It doesn’t seem as if the washer in the building laundry is working properly… The thing came out soaking wet, so I suspect the spin cycle didn’t run for its full time, or didn’t run at all. An hour in the dryer left the quilt still wet, so now it’s hanging over the shower rod in the bathroom until I’m done working today, and can run it through the dryer again.
